Vietnam: Government amends regulations on gold imports and exports by certain entities

Announcement

26 Aug 2025

In August 2025, the Government of Vietnam abolished the state monopoly on manufacturing gold bars and amended related regulations on gold imports and exports. Specifically, enterprises and commercial banks producing gold bars will be exempt from the ban on imports and exports of gold, subject to the newly introduced import and export licensing requirements and annual quotas.
